CITY POLICE

NEWS RELEASE

************************** Forty-one-year-old Kimberly Kienhofer of 276 Pickard Road in Goulais River, Ontario was involved in a motor vehicle collision yesterday at 4:35 p.m. on Queen Street West near Huron Street.

It is alleged that the accused was driving her car westbound on Queen Street West (just east of Huron Street) when she attempted to change lanes but struck another car that was traveling beside her in that lane.

This vehicle then lost control and struck a snow bank.

Mrs. Kienhofer was issued a Provincial Offence Act summons for making an unsafe lane change.

The accused and the 56-year-old female driver of the other motor vehicle received minimal injuries as a result of the collision.

These injuries did not require medical attention.

Damage to both vehicles was moderate.
